Output 28f15eb4f7ffaf2b27cc774e85bd5f121e124ae96e865059daed5a85e5ec1ce5:3

value
941237662
script pubkey
OP_0 OP_PUSHBYTES_20 b6a31589153950cc6e8d684e361968942f048a7e
address
bc1qk633tzg489gvcm5ddp8rvxtgjshsfzn7ez9s6r
transaction
28f15eb4f7ffaf2b27cc774e85bd5f121e124ae96e865059daed5a85e5ec1ce5
spent
true